Expected weight loss?

Ok guys after eight years of consideration/insurance hoops, I've finally gotten approval for my band next month!!! Can you tell I'm a little EXCITED!! I know everyone loses weight at different speeds but how much weight should I expect to lose in 6 months? I ask because we have a Caribbean cruise scheduled for Jan '15 and I would like to get a few things this summer while it's on sale plus it'll be hard/impossible to find swimsuits in Kansas in January..

Hi there and congratulations on your upcoming surgery! We are all different. It I believe the 1-2 pounds per week is a good guide. I was banded last November and am 60 down and that is five a month but some of that was on pre-op. Also I am not on a diet, not "perfect" etc.

Congratulations!! It is super exciting isn't it.. Everyone is different. I'm having to keep telling myself that as well..I've lost 13 lbs since June 26th.

My doctor says 1 pound a week is average, but you'll probably lose more than that in the beginning because of the pre-op diet and the first few weeks of the post-op diet. So, conservatively, you're looking at like a 25 pound weight loss in 6 months.

I'm 5 months out and down 45 pounds (that includes the weight I lost during the pre-op diet) but I also don't diet or exercise as much as I could. I went into this looking for help with a lifestyle change, not another diet, so I am not a perfect bandster by any means! I do think my experience is about average though.
